Position Summary
Sterile Processing Coordinator performs a variety of administrative, inventory management, purchasing, and operational support functions for the Sterile Processing Department. This role serves as a key liaison between Sterile Processing, the Operating Room, Supply Chain, and external vendors to ensure the timely procurement, tracking, and availability of surgical instruments, implants, and supplies.
Responsibilities include inventory replenishment, par-level management, purchasing support, receiving and inspection of supplies, cycle counting, discrepancy resolution, inventory analysis, special order coordination, and customer service. The position requires a strong understanding of inventory control processes and the unique operational relationship between Sterile Processing and perioperative services.
What You'll Do
Inventory Management & Supply Coordination
Coordinate and maintain inventory levels of surgical instruments, implants, and medical supplies within Sterile Processing.
Monitor stock levels and replenish inventory to ensure uninterrupted support of surgical and procedural services.
Manage department par levels and recommend adjustments based on utilization trends and operational needs.
Conduct routine cycle counts and inventory audits to maintain inventory accuracy.
Investigate, reconcile, and resolve inventory discrepancies and variances.
Generate, review, and analyze inventory reports to identify trends and opportunities for improvement.
Process special order requests and coordinate delivery timelines with internal stakeholders and vendors.
Purchasing & Vendor Relations
Assist with purchasing activities to ensure timely procurement of supplies and equipment.
Collaborate with vendors to secure high-quality products, dependable service, and cost-effective solutions.
Verify incoming shipments for accuracy, completeness, expiration dates, and visible damage.
Coordinate resolution of supply issues, shortages, backorders, and delivery concerns.
Maintain purchasing records and documentation in accordance with departmental procedures.
